See all terms

    What is Delivery Scheduling System?

    Delivery Scheduling System

    Introduction to Delivery Scheduling System

    A delivery scheduling system is a complex process that involves planning, organizing, and managing the delivery of goods or services to customers. This system is crucial in ensuring that deliveries are made on time, in the right quantities, and to the correct locations. Effective delivery scheduling systems can help businesses reduce costs, improve customer satisfaction, and increase efficiency. The system typically involves coordinating with various stakeholders, including suppliers, manufacturers, logistics providers, and customers. It requires careful planning and execution to ensure that all deliveries are made according to schedule. A good delivery scheduling system should be able to handle various types of deliveries, including same-day, next-day, and scheduled deliveries. The system should also be able to manage different types of vehicles, drivers, and equipment. Additionally, it should be able to track deliveries in real-time, providing updates to customers and logistics providers. The system should also be able to handle unexpected disruptions, such as traffic congestion, weather conditions, and mechanical breakdowns. Furthermore, a delivery scheduling system should be able to analyze data and provide insights to improve future deliveries. The system should also be integrated with other business systems, such as inventory management, customer relationship management, and accounting systems. By implementing an effective delivery scheduling system, businesses can improve their overall performance and competitiveness.

    Benefits of Delivery Scheduling System

    A delivery scheduling system offers numerous benefits to businesses, including improved customer satisfaction, reduced costs, and increased efficiency. By ensuring that deliveries are made on time, businesses can improve customer satisfaction and loyalty. Additionally, a delivery scheduling system can help businesses reduce costs by optimizing routes, reducing fuel consumption, and minimizing the need for extra vehicles and drivers. The system can also help businesses increase efficiency by automating manual processes, streamlining workflows, and providing real-time updates. Moreover, a delivery scheduling system can help businesses improve their reputation by providing a high level of service and reliability. The system can also help businesses to better manage their resources, including vehicles, drivers, and equipment. Furthermore, a delivery scheduling system can provide valuable insights and data to help businesses make informed decisions about their delivery operations. The system can also be integrated with other business systems, such as inventory management and customer relationship management systems. By analyzing data from the delivery scheduling system, businesses can identify areas for improvement and make adjustments to optimize their delivery operations. Additionally, the system can help businesses to identify trends and patterns in their delivery operations, which can be used to improve future deliveries. The system can also help businesses to improve their communication with customers, providing them with real-time updates and notifications.

    Implementation of Delivery Scheduling System

    The implementation of a delivery scheduling system requires careful planning and execution. The first step is to define the requirements of the system, including the types of deliveries, vehicles, and equipment to be managed. The next step is to select a suitable software solution, which can be either a cloud-based or on-premise solution. The software solution should be able to handle various types of deliveries, including same-day, next-day, and scheduled deliveries. Additionally, the software solution should be able to manage different types of vehicles, drivers, and equipment. The software solution should also be able to track deliveries in real-time, providing updates to customers and logistics providers. Furthermore, the software solution should be able to handle unexpected disruptions, such as traffic congestion, weather conditions, and mechanical breakdowns. The implementation of the delivery scheduling system should also involve training personnel on how to use the system. The training should cover all aspects of the system, including how to create and manage deliveries, how to track deliveries in real-time, and how to handle unexpected disruptions. The implementation of the system should also involve testing and quality assurance to ensure that the system is working as expected. By carefully planning and executing the implementation of a delivery scheduling system, businesses can ensure a smooth transition and minimize disruptions to their delivery operations.

    Delivery Scheduling System Components

    A delivery scheduling system consists of several components, including a user interface, a database, and a scheduling algorithm. The user interface is the component that allows users to interact with the system, including creating and managing deliveries, tracking deliveries in real-time, and handling unexpected disruptions. The database is the component that stores all the data related to deliveries, including customer information, delivery schedules, and vehicle and driver information. The scheduling algorithm is the component that determines the most efficient delivery schedule, taking into account factors such as traffic congestion, weather conditions, and vehicle and driver availability. The system should also have a reporting and analytics component, which provides insights and data to help businesses make informed decisions about their delivery operations. Additionally, the system should have a notification component, which sends notifications to customers and logistics providers about delivery updates. The system should also have a tracking component, which tracks deliveries in real-time, providing updates to customers and logistics providers. Furthermore, the system should have an integration component, which integrates with other business systems, such as inventory management and customer relationship management systems. By having a comprehensive delivery scheduling system, businesses can improve their overall performance and competitiveness.

    User Interface of Delivery Scheduling System

    The user interface of a delivery scheduling system is a critical component that allows users to interact with the system. The user interface should be intuitive and easy to use, allowing users to create and manage deliveries, track deliveries in real-time, and handle unexpected disruptions. The user interface should also be customizable, allowing businesses to tailor the system to their specific needs. Additionally, the user interface should be accessible on various devices, including desktops, laptops, and mobile devices. The user interface should also have a dashboard that provides an overview of all deliveries, including delivery schedules, vehicle and driver information, and customer information. Furthermore, the user interface should have a reporting and analytics component, which provides insights and data to help businesses make informed decisions about their delivery operations. The user interface should also have a notification component, which sends notifications to customers and logistics providers about delivery updates. By having a user-friendly interface, businesses can improve the efficiency and effectiveness of their delivery operations. The user interface should also be secure, ensuring that all data is protected and secure. The user interface should also be scalable, allowing businesses to add or remove users as needed.

    Database of Delivery Scheduling System

    The database of a delivery scheduling system is a critical component that stores all the data related to deliveries. The database should be secure, ensuring that all data is protected and secure. The database should also be scalable, allowing businesses to add or remove data as needed. Additionally, the database should be able to handle large amounts of data, including customer information, delivery schedules, and vehicle and driver information. The database should also be able to provide real-time updates, allowing businesses to track deliveries in real-time. The database should also be integrated with other business systems, such as inventory management and customer relationship management systems. Furthermore, the database should have a backup and recovery component, which ensures that all data is safe in case of a system failure. The database should also have a reporting and analytics component, which provides insights and data to help businesses make informed decisions about their delivery operations. By having a comprehensive database, businesses can improve their overall performance and competitiveness. The database should also be able to handle unexpected disruptions, such as traffic congestion, weather conditions, and mechanical breakdowns. The database should also be able to provide valuable insights and data to help businesses improve their delivery operations.

    Benefits of Real-Time Tracking in Delivery Scheduling System

    Real-time tracking is a critical component of a delivery scheduling system, allowing businesses to track deliveries in real-time. This provides several benefits, including improved customer satisfaction, reduced costs, and increased efficiency. By providing real-time updates to customers, businesses can improve customer satisfaction and loyalty. Additionally, real-time tracking can help businesses reduce costs by optimizing routes, reducing fuel consumption, and minimizing the need for extra vehicles and drivers. The system can also help businesses increase efficiency by automating manual processes, streamlining workflows, and providing real-time updates. Furthermore, real-time tracking can help businesses improve their reputation by providing a high level of service and reliability. The system can also help businesses to better manage their resources, including vehicles, drivers, and equipment. By analyzing data from the real-time tracking system, businesses can identify areas for improvement and make adjustments to optimize their delivery operations. Additionally, the system can help businesses to identify trends and patterns in their delivery operations, which can be used to improve future deliveries. Real-time tracking can also help businesses to improve their communication with customers, providing them with real-time updates and notifications.

    Improved Customer Satisfaction with Real-Time Tracking

    Real-time tracking can improve customer satisfaction by providing customers with real-time updates on the status of their deliveries. This can be done through a variety of channels, including email, text message, and mobile app notifications. By providing customers with real-time updates, businesses can improve customer satisfaction and loyalty. Additionally, real-time tracking can help businesses to improve their communication with customers, providing them with real-time updates and notifications. The system can also help businesses to provide a high level of service and reliability, which can improve customer satisfaction and loyalty. Furthermore, real-time tracking can help businesses to identify trends and patterns in their delivery operations, which can be used to improve future deliveries. By analyzing data from the real-time tracking system, businesses can identify areas for improvement and make adjustments to optimize their delivery operations. The system can also help businesses to better manage their resources, including vehicles, drivers, and equipment. Real-time tracking can also help businesses to reduce costs by optimizing routes, reducing fuel consumption, and minimizing the need for extra vehicles and drivers. By providing customers with real-time updates, businesses can improve customer satisfaction and loyalty, which can lead to increased revenue and growth.

    Increased Efficiency with Real-Time Tracking

    Real-time tracking can increase efficiency by automating manual processes, streamlining workflows, and providing real-time updates. By providing real-time updates to logistics providers, businesses can improve their communication and coordination, which can lead to increased efficiency. Additionally, real-time tracking can help businesses to optimize their routes, reducing fuel consumption and minimizing the need for extra vehicles and drivers. The system can also help businesses to identify trends and patterns in their delivery operations, which can be used to improve future deliveries. By analyzing data from the real-time tracking system, businesses can identify areas for improvement and make adjustments to optimize their delivery operations. Furthermore, real-time tracking can help businesses to better manage their resources, including vehicles, drivers, and equipment. The system can also help businesses to reduce costs by optimizing routes, reducing fuel consumption, and minimizing the need for extra vehicles and drivers. Real-time tracking can also help businesses to improve their reputation by providing a high level of service and reliability. By providing real-time updates to customers, businesses can improve customer satisfaction and loyalty, which can lead to increased revenue and growth. By increasing efficiency, businesses can improve their overall performance and competitiveness.

    Implementation Challenges of Delivery Scheduling System

    The implementation of a delivery scheduling system can be challenging, requiring careful planning and execution. One of the main challenges is integrating the system with existing business systems, such as inventory management and customer relationship management systems. Additionally, the system requires significant data and analytics capabilities to optimize delivery routes and schedules. The system also requires real-time tracking and updates, which can be challenging to implement, especially in areas with limited internet connectivity. Furthermore, the system requires significant training and support for users, which can be time-consuming and costly. The system also requires ongoing maintenance and updates to ensure that it continues to meet the evolving needs of the business. By carefully planning and executing the implementation of a delivery scheduling system, businesses can minimize these challenges and ensure a smooth transition. The system should also be scalable, allowing businesses to add or remove users and data as needed. The system should also be secure, ensuring that all data is protected and secure. The system should also be able to handle unexpected disruptions, such as traffic congestion, weather conditions, and mechanical breakdowns.

    Overcoming Data Integration Challenges

    One of the main challenges of implementing a delivery scheduling system is integrating the system with existing business systems, such as inventory management and customer relationship management systems. To overcome this challenge, businesses can use data integration tools and software to connect the different systems and enable real-time data sharing. Additionally, businesses can use application programming interfaces (APIs) to integrate the systems and enable seamless data exchange. The system should also have a data analytics component, which provides insights and data to help businesses make informed decisions about their delivery operations. Furthermore, the system should have a reporting component, which provides regular updates on delivery performance and customer satisfaction. By integrating the delivery scheduling system with existing business systems, businesses can improve their overall performance and competitiveness. The system should also be able to handle large amounts of data, including customer information, delivery schedules, and vehicle and driver information. The system should also be able to provide real-time updates, allowing businesses to track deliveries in real-time. By overcoming data integration challenges, businesses can improve their delivery operations and provide a higher level of service to their customers.

    Training and Support for Delivery Scheduling System

    The implementation of a delivery scheduling system requires significant training and support for users, which can be time-consuming and costly. To overcome this challenge, businesses can provide comprehensive training and support programs for users, including online tutorials, workshops, and one-on-one coaching. Additionally, businesses can provide ongoing maintenance and updates to ensure that the system continues to meet the evolving needs of the business. The system should also have a user-friendly interface, allowing users to easily navigate and use the system. Furthermore, the system should have a help desk component, which provides users with immediate support and assistance. By providing comprehensive training and support programs, businesses can ensure that users are able to effectively use the system and improve their delivery operations. The system should also be able to handle unexpected disruptions, such as traffic congestion, weather conditions, and mechanical breakdowns. The system should also be able to provide valuable insights and data to help businesses improve their delivery operations. By providing comprehensive training and support programs, businesses can improve their overall performance and competitiveness.

    Keywords